Ballet in the Junior School 

DANCE

Dance is offered as an extra activity at the Junior School from the Nursery up to Year 6 (ages 3- 11). A wide variety of dance forms are taught by our qualified RAD (Royal Academy of Dancing) registered ballet teacher and IDTA (International Dance Teachers Association) member, Mrs Liebenberg. Mrs Liebenberg trained in South Africa and also holds a Bachelors Degree in Dance in Music. The dance forms taught are ballet (RAD), Folk/National Dancing (ISTD), Musical Theatre (IDTA), modern, choreography and creative movement.

Children get the opportunity to part take in RAD Ballet in which children take part in ballet examinations on a regular basis. Some pupils also enter the Cheltenham Festival of Performing Arts, achieving medals in recent years.

In addition to Ballet other dance forms such as ISTD Folk dancing and ISTD Modern is taught as well. Children also gain experience in choreography, musical theatre and some elements/flavours of world dance, such as Gumboot, Indian and Flamenco. Music and Movement is offered to Reception as part of their school curriculum and Ballet to Nursery.

The aim is to teach dance in a creative, imaginative and fun, yet disciplined environment. Dance plays a big role within the school curriculum. It gives children the opportunity to express themselves through movement and plays an important role in their development as young dancers.

In addition a variety of dance forms for all pupils is included as a part of the PE, Music and Big Arts Day programmes.
